"On 17 December 2012, the Commission issued Telecom Notice of Consultation 2012-686, announcing my appointment as Inquiry Officer to conduct a review of matters related to emergency 9-1-1 services. ... As described in the Notice of Consultation, the purpose of the review was to focus on three broad areas: a. The performance and adequacy of the technology currently employed by 9-1-1 services, such as that used to locate a caller using a cellphone; b. The issues related to the provision of 9-1-1 services on next-generation networks, including how systems should be designed and the appropriate institutional arrangements; and c. Policy considerations on 9-1-1 matters. ... The purpose of this report is to convey the results of the inquiry that I carried out on behalf of the Commission"--Introduction.
